	abstract = {In this article, Thomas Gruber explores the development of ontologies for knowledge sharing. Gruber defines an ontology as an explicit conceptualization, where conceptualization means a collection of like entities. Gruber emphasizes that most ontologies are about consistency not completeness. Because ontologies are designed, researchers can choose how something is represented. Gruber advocates for the use of five different standards when developing an ontology: clarity, coherence, extendability, minimal encoding bias, and minimal ontological commitment. Gruber acknowledges that some "tradeoffs" must be made because not all criteria work together. Gruber then transitions into a series of case studies where he create and critiques examples of ontologies in both engineering and bibliographical situations. Gruber concludes by articulating that it is critical to define conceptual entities instead of just specifying elements when creating an ontology.},
